Flash Memory
The MVME3100 provides one physical bank of soldered-on flash memory. The bank is
composed of two physical flash devices configured to operate in 16-bit mode to form a
32-bit flash bank. The default configuration for the MVME3100-1263 is 128MB using two
512Mb devices, and for the MVME3100-1152 it is 64MB using two 256Mb devices.

Control and Timers Logic
The MVME3100 control and timers logic resides on the local bus. This logic provides the
following functions on the board:
Local bus address latch
Chip selects for flash banks and QUART
System Control and Status registers
Four 32-bit tick timers
Real-time clock (RTC) 1MHz reference clock

C Serial Interface and Devices
The MVME3100 provides the following on-board I2C serial devices connected to the
MPC8540 I2C controller interface:
8KB serial EEPROM for VPD
Two 64KB serial EEPROMs for user configuration data storage
256 byte serial EEPROM on SODIMM for SPD
Maxim DS1375 RTC
Maxim DS1621 temperature sensor
8KB serial EEPROM on RTM VPD
